Episode Synopsis

Interview with Jessica Yarbrough

This interview is a laser-focused masterclass on how to get your business strategy in place, so you can focus on the things that matter in your business. And stop wasting time on things that don’t work.

Jessica is a preeminent and brilliant business strategist that helps entrepreneurs create a predictable, profitable and thriving expert business.

Guest Bio: Jessica Yarbrough has quickly developed a reputation of being one of the best business strategists and marketing and sales consultants for entrepreneurs who want to sell high value products and services. Her background is in international business and she has built multiple companies.

Jessica is a genius at showing entrepreneurs how to build an expert platform, rapidly raise their value, build their credibility online and attract high paying clients. She travels the world teaching and inspiring entrepreneurs and helping them grow their influence and make the income and impact they desire.

Key Takeaways from this episode:

Be patient with a process.
Discernment in business is powerful.
Explore within to determine your own values, and align with people that match your values.
Focus on your genius.
